Possible Causes of Water Damage in North Boulder

Water damage in North Boulder can result from a variety of causes, ranging from natural weather events to plumbing failures. Heavy rainfalls and snowmelt can overwhelm drainage systems, leading to localized flooding that affects homes and businesses alike.

Another common cause is plumbing system failure. Burst pipes, leaky fixtures, or aging plumbing components can slowly cause extensive water damage if not addressed promptly. Faulty appliances, such as washing machines or water heaters, can also leak and result in significant water intrusion.

What are the different categories of water damage?

Water damage is typically classified into three categories: clean water, gray water, and black water. Clean water comes from sources like broken pipes or rain and is generally safe. Gray water contains some contaminants and may come from appliances or minor leaks. Black water is highly contaminated, originating from sewage or unsanitary sources, requiring specialized cleanup.

What should I do before professional help arrives?

Ensure your safety first—if there’s active flooding or electrical hazards, evacuate the area. Try to stop the source of water if possible, and remove your valuables from the affected area to prevent further damage. How can I prevent future water damage?

Regular plumbing inspections, maintaining proper drainage around your property, and installing water leak detection systems can help prevent future issues. Our professionals can also advise you on preventative measures specific to your property.
